Our Take

Greystone Canyon's latest offering, Iron & Oak, is a rollicking ride through the wild west of heavy metal. The Australian outfit bring a unique blend of influences to the table, with nods to classic rock, southern metal, and even some spaghetti western vibes thrown in for good measure.

From the opening track, "Burning Out," it's clear that Greystone Canyon are here to make a statement. The guitar work is fierce and unapologetic, with riffs that could cut through steel and solos that soar to dizzying heights. Lead vocalist Mick Watkins delivers a powerful performance, channeling the spirit of a whisky-soaked cowboy on the brink of damnation.

Tracks like "In These Shoes" and "Take Us All" showcase the band's versatility, with moments of melodic beauty juxtaposed against punishingly heavy breakdowns. The production on Iron & Oak is top-notch, with a gritty energy that perfectly captures the band's live sound.

Greystone Canyon may not reinvent the wheel with Iron & Oak, but they certainly know how to spin it in style. This is an album that demands to be played loud, preferably while riding horseback through the desert at sunset. So saddle up, grab a bottle of your finest whisky, and prepare for a wild ride with Greystone Canyon. Yeehaw!

About the artist

Greystone Canyon

Greystone Canyon, an enigmatic Aussie outfit hailing from Melbourne, have been making waves in the rock scene with their blend of classic heavy metal and modern attitude. With influences ranging from Black Sabbath to Iron Maiden, their sound is a throwback to the golden era of hard rock, but with a distinctive twist that sets them apart from the pack. Lead singer Max Wilson's powerful vocals soar over the band's thunderous riffs and pounding rhythms, creating a sonic landscape that is both timeless and fresh. Guitarist Darren Cherry shreds with precision and flair, while bassist Dave Poulter and drummer Luke Wilson lock in tight to provide a solid foundation for the band's explosive sound. With a reputation for their electrifying live performances, Greystone Canyon have built a loyal fan base that spans the globe. From intimate club shows to major festivals, they deliver a high-octane experience that leaves audiences craving more. Their debut album, "While The Wheels Still Turn", has received critical acclaim from both fans and music critics alike. Songs like "In These Shoes" and "Astral Plane" showcase the band's knack for crafting catchy, anthemic tunes that stick in your head long after the music fades. With their infectious energy and killer hooks, Greystone Canyon are poised to take the world by storm. Keep an eye out for these Aussie rockers - they're bound to be the next big thing in the world of heavy metal.
